Soccer-UEFA's Ceferin says Infantino could face election challenger, rules out FIFA bid

UEFA president Aleksander Ceferin has said he will not run against FIFA president Gianni Infantino, but warned that Infantino must either recognize he has lost support or face a challenger in March's election. The warning follows the abandoned plan to sell World Cup stakes to private investors, which drew accusations of 'deception' from three confederations. Ceferin also faced criticism over Donald Trump's intervention in a red-card decision, while FIFA president Gianni Infantino continued to court support among smaller football nations.

Infantino defies FIFA vice president's request to stay away from Caribbean youth tournament

FIFA President Gianni Infantino attended a Caribbean Football Union under-14 tournament in the Dominican Republic despite a request from FIFA vice president Victor Montagliani to stay away amid a governance crisis over a withdrawn plan to sell World Cup profits. Montagliani warned that Infantino's presence would overshadow the youth competition, but Infantino went ahead, posting photos with Dominican officials, while confederations aligned against him continue to demand his resignation.

Torey Lovullo Addresses Ketel Marte's Baffling Unexcused Absence in Boston

Arizona Diamondbacks star Ketel Marte's week of unexplained absence took another turn when he was spotted at a casino while his team played, prompting manager Torey Lovullo to both defend Marte's freedom and acknowledge the poor optics. The three-time All-Star, who failed to show up for a game in Boston, was placed on the restricted list and later the injured list with left knee inflammation.

Ghana: Uefa, AFC, Concacaf Hit Out At Infantino Over World Cup Privatisation Plan

FIFA President Gianni Infantino is under pressure as European, Asian, and North American confederations discuss a no-confidence vote and former players call for change, following his abandoned plan to sell World Cup stakes to private investors. Support has come from Cameroon's Samuel Eto'o and several national federations, while UEFA's president warns Infantino will face an opponent in next year's election.
